NYPD marks OWS anniversary with violent crackdown and arrests (VIDEO, PHOTOS)


A female activist is tackled down by police during the OWS protest in Zucotti Park. Numerous twitter users have identified her as Cecily McMillan. Photo: Reuters / Eduardo Munoz. The video was uploaded to YouTube by users buckyanimal and TheMsjacks on 17 Mar 2012.


Dozens of OWS protesters are being brutally arrested at Zuccotti Park in Manhattan, according to unconfirmed reports. Police are said to be pushing journalists and activists alike, telling everyone present to leave or face arrest.
Dozens of police have swept through the downtown Manhattan park, removing Occupy Wall Street demonstrators who were celebrating the movement’s six-month anniversary.
A spokesperson for Occupy Wall Street has estimated that dozens of protesters were arrested.
The NYPD reportedly tore down the tents that had been placed in the park on Saturday night. They also allegedly shut down vendors around the park as they assaulted peaceful protesters inside.
The police are said to be obstructing members of the press from entering the square “for safety reasons.” 
The NYPD has reportedly erected barricades around Liberty Square in violation of a court order.  They have been using public buses to transport the arrested.
Protesters reportedly moved on from Zuccotti Park to Union Square, where they were met by a large police presence
Activists on twitter claim the NYPD refused to let two medics through to help a girl having a seizure.
New York City police announced Zuccotti Park had closed for the evening before moving through the excited and sometimes agitated protesters, who chanted and beat drums as they went. 
Saturday’s police crackdown on OWS protesters marks the 6-month anniversary of the anti-capitalist movement from its inception last September in Zuccotti Park. The group gathered significant momentum in the subsequent months; giving rising to copy-cat groups across the US and in major cities around the world.
The Occupy movement suffered a significant blow in November when a police crackdown dislodged the group’s main encampment at Zuccotti Park, arresting some 200 hundred people in the process.
The group’s existence has been dogged by widespread reports of police brutality being used to disperse protesters.
